The Mortgage Loans Processor (the “Processor”) is accountable for a pipeline of residential mortgage loan applications from the time that the application has been completed to closing. The Processor will collect information needed for the Underwriter to render a credit decision. The processor will collect and review “stipulations” for accuracy (i.e. income, assets, insurance, etc.…). The processor will order 3rd party services such as title insurance, appraisals, verification of employment, etc.... Additionally, the processor will be responsible to understand regulatory disclosure timelines and division underwriting guidelines and required documentation. The Processor will communicate in writing and verbally with internal business partners, third parties and mostly the applicant. The Processor is responsible to ensure that all loans are cleared to close by the underwriter within the division SLAs and customer expectations. The processor will be responsible to ensure that loans requiring escalation are brought to management’s attention.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Manage a pipeline of various numbers of loans efficiently and deliver excellent customer experience.
  • Proactive gathering and review of underwriting documentation from the applicant and any applicable third parties.
  • Timely submission of underwriting conditions to the Underwriter.
  • Review underwriting conditions received from the customer of third parties to ensure that the underwriting conditions are properly addressed.
  • Reviewing file documentation for missing or erroneous information.
  • Maintain all required documentation pertaining to assigned loans within the loan origination system.
  • Regularly communicate mortgage loan statuses with the Mortgage Loan Originators and the applicant.
  •  Regular pipeline follow-up within the company standards.
  • Ensure that the appropriate levels of mortgage insurance are obtained where applicable
  • Review loan documentation to ensure that it meets the conditions set forth by Underwriting.
  • Process and close, at minimum the expected number of loans each month.

What We Do

WSFS Financial Corporation is a multibillion-dollar financial services company. Its primary subsidiary, WSFS Bank, is the oldest and largest locally headquartered bank and trust company in the Greater Philadelphia and Delaware region. As of June 30, 2024, WSFS Financial Corporation had $20.7 billion in assets on its balance sheet and $84.9 billion in assets under management and administration. WSFS operates from 114 offices, 88 of which are banking offices, located in Pennsylvania (57), Delaware (39), New Jersey (14), Florida (2), Nevada (1) and Virginia (1) and provides comprehensive financial services including commercial banking, consumer banking, treasury management and trust and wealth management. Other subsidiaries or divisions include Arrow Land Transfer, Bryn Mawr Capital Management, LLC, Bryn Mawr Trust®, The Bryn Mawr Trust Company of Delaware, Cash Connect®, NewLane Finance®, Powdermill® Financial Solutions, WSFS Institutional Services®, WSFS Mortgage®, and WSFS Wealth® Investments. Serving the Greater Delaware Valley since 1832, WSFS Bank is one of the ten oldest banks in the United States continuously operating under the same name.
